Aela currently ranks #2716 among girls' names in America, with 708 babies recorded since 2006.

According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Aela has been recorded 708 times among girls since 2006, currently ranked #2716 nationally and more common than 85% of girls, with its heaviest use in the 2020s. This profile covers year-by-year birth trends, decade totals, and state-level distribution, all derived directly from SSA birth-registration files spanning 2006 to 2025.

Aela's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Aela's full recorded timeline at 2016, 72%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 28%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 2007, with just 7 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2024 peak of 64 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Aela?
Since 2006, Social Security records show 708 babies named Aela. Today it holds rank #2716 among girls. Its busiest year on record was 2024, with 64 births.
When was Aela most popular?
Aela was most popular in the 2020s decade with 349 total births. The single peak year was 2024.
Where is Aela most popular?
The top states for the name Aela are California (27 births), Pennsylvania (20 births), Texas (12 births).
How long has the name Aela been used?
The SSA has tracked Aela since 2006 -- 20 years through the most recent 2025 data.
What names are similar to Aela?
Names with a similar sound or spelling include Aella, Aelin, Aeliana, Aelyn, and 4 more. These share a common prefix and are also used for girls.
